In the early 1980s, John Naisbitt wrote in Megatrends about the emerging importance of the networking process in society. In the late 1980s, Tom Peters wrote in Thriving on Chaos that this "process can be systematized."
These two statements weren't made all that long ago. Networking (or relationship marketing) is a fairly new kid on the block.
